创建数据库用什么文件类型

worktile 其他 4

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在创建数据库时,可以使用不同的文件类型来存储数据库的数据。以下是常见的数据库文件类型:

    1. 关系型数据库文件类型:关系型数据库使用表格结构来存储数据,最常用的文件类型是扩展名为".db"的SQLite数据库文件。SQLite是一种轻量级的嵌入式数据库引擎,可以在各种操作系统上运行。此外,还有扩展名为".mdb"的Microsoft Access数据库文件和扩展名为".sql"的SQL脚本文件。

    2. NoSQL数据库文件类型:NoSQL数据库是一种非关系型数据库,它使用不同的文件类型来存储数据。其中,最常见的是MongoDB数据库,它使用二进制的BSON(Binary JSON)格式来存储数据,并以".db"为扩展名。

    3. 文本文件类型:除了使用专门的数据库文件类型,还可以使用纯文本文件来存储数据。例如,CSV(逗号分隔值)文件和JSON(JavaScript Object Notation)文件都可以用于存储结构化数据。

    4. 日志文件类型:数据库还可以使用日志文件来记录数据的更改。这些日志文件通常以扩展名为".log"或".ldf"的形式存在。日志文件可以用于数据恢复和事务管理。

    5. 内存文件类型:一些数据库还支持将数据存储在内存中,以提高读写性能。这些内存数据库通常使用RAM(Random Access Memory)来存储数据,而不是将其保存在磁盘上的文件中。

    需要根据具体的数据库管理系统和应用需求来选择适合的文件类型。不同的文件类型具有不同的性能、可扩展性和数据安全性特点,开发人员应根据实际情况进行选择。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在创建数据库时,我们可以使用不同的文件类型来存储数据。下面将介绍三种常见的文件类型。

    1. 文本文件(Text File):
      文本文件是一种简单的文件类型,它使用纯文本格式存储数据。每一行代表一个记录,每个字段之间使用分隔符(如逗号、制表符等)进行分隔。文本文件的优点是易于理解和编辑,且可以在任何文本编辑器中打开和查看。然而,由于其简单的结构,文本文件对于大型数据集和复杂查询可能不够高效。

    2. 关系型数据库文件(Relational Database File):
      关系型数据库文件是指用于存储关系型数据库的文件类型,最常见的是使用SQL语言操作的关系型数据库管理系统(RDBMS)存储的文件。关系型数据库文件使用特定的数据结构和索引来组织和管理数据,例如表、列和行。这种文件类型通常具有较高的性能和灵活性,并且支持复杂的查询和事务处理。常见的关系型数据库文件格式包括MySQL的InnoDB、Oracle的DBF文件等。

    3. 非关系型数据库文件(Non-relational Database File):
      非关系型数据库文件是指用于存储非关系型数据库的文件类型,也被称为NoSQL数据库。与关系型数据库不同,非关系型数据库文件可以使用不同的数据模型和存储结构来组织数据。常见的非关系型数据库文件类型包括键值存储(Key-value Store)、文档存储(Document Store)、列存储(Column Store)和图形数据库(Graph Database)等。这些文件类型适用于大规模数据集和高并发访问的场景,具有较高的可伸缩性和性能。

    总结:
    创建数据库时可以使用不同的文件类型,包括文本文件、关系型数据库文件和非关系型数据库文件。选择适合的文件类型取决于数据的结构和需求,以及对性能、可扩展性和灵活性的要求。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在创建数据库时,可以使用不同的文件类型。以下是几种常见的数据库文件类型:

    1. SQL 文件:SQL 文件是一种纯文本文件,其中包含用于创建和管理数据库的 SQL 语句。通过执行 SQL 文件,可以在数据库中创建表、插入数据、创建索引等操作。

    2. CSV 文件:CSV(Comma-Separated Values)文件是一种常见的电子表格文件格式,其中的数据以逗号分隔。CSV 文件可以被导入到数据库中,以创建表并插入数据。

    3. Excel 文件:Excel 文件是一种常见的电子表格文件格式,可以包含多个工作表。可以通过将 Excel 文件导入到数据库中,以创建表和插入数据。

    4. XML 文件:XML(eXtensible Markup Language)文件是一种用于存储和传输数据的标记语言。可以将 XML 文件导入到数据库中,以创建表和插入数据。

    5. JSON 文件:JSON(JavaScript Object Notation)文件是一种轻量级的数据交换格式,常用于存储和传输结构化数据。可以将 JSON 文件导入到数据库中,以创建表和插入数据。

    6. SQLite 文件:SQLite 是一种轻量级的嵌入式关系型数据库引擎,它使用单个文件作为数据库存储。可以使用 SQLite 文件来创建和管理数据库。

    7. MySQL 文件:MySQL 是一种流行的关系型数据库管理系统,可以使用 MySQL 文件来创建和管理数据库。

    8. PostgreSQL 文件:PostgreSQL 是一种开源的关系型数据库管理系统,可以使用 PostgreSQL 文件来创建和管理数据库。

    在选择文件类型时,需要根据具体的需求和数据库管理系统的要求进行选择。不同的文件类型适用于不同的场景和用途。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部